    A nurse is educating new parents about choking hazards in the home. Which food item should the parents understand is the highest risk in younger children?

    Explanation & Rationale

    A. Small pieces of banana are soft and typically pose a lower choking risk compared to firmer or rounder foods. B. Cut-up grapes pose a high choking hazard due to their round shape and firm texture, which can obstruct the airway if not cut into small enough pieces. C. Baked potato is soft and generally not a high choking risk unless it is served in large chunks. D. Cut-up pieces of steak can be a choking hazard if not cooked or cut appropriately, but grapes present a more significant risk due to their shape and size.
